That slide latch doesn't pull back easily, you would probably have really bad luck for it to come apart without intentionally moving it.
Your more likely to push the buttons unlocking/locking, setting off the panic alarm or even remote starting the truck while it's in your pocket than the latch coming apart.
If you invest in AlfaOBD you can program a replacement fob and have the key cut fairly inexpensively

@Tom57 Do you own AlphaOBD App yet? Along with a Bluetooth OBD2 dongle? Links in case: Alpha Link & BT Dongle One of the many things you can do with it, is program your own FOB's. There's a whole thread on this site you can literally spend hours on learning about what and how to make those changes yourself when you have these two tools.

With all my vehicles, I always get at least a 3rd FOB for it. Too many teenage years of lost keys/FOB's/etc. If your local locksmith store/truck doesn't have the hidden key in the FOB your discussing coming out on this thread, you can buy them rather cheap tbh. Don’t get a locksmith. You’ll never regret getting a OBD cable or Bluetooth connector and alpha obd. I turned on a lot of options and programmed my own keys. Then you can take the blank from the Amazon key to any local hardware store and they can cut it to match
